WebThe pgrep utility shows the process ID of processes matched by name, user and a few other criteria. The argument to pgrep is interpreted as a regexp that must match part of the process's executable's name (unless you pass an option to change this). If you call pkill instead of pgrep, the utility sends a signal instead of displaying the process IDs. WebJul 22, 2024 · From the result, we can find this task process id is: 10443. WebJul 12, 2010 · However, when you execute the same program with the NOHUP command, the program will become a child of the process 1 (you can see this by executing: ps –xf and looking at the PPID column of the output). As a result this process will not be shown when you execute the PS command without any flags. WebApr 8, 2024 · Kill a process by PID. Now that we know the PID of the SSH daemon, we can kill the process with the kill command. $ sudo kill 1963. You can issue a final ‘ps’ command, just to ensure that the process was indeed killed. $ ps -e grep ssh. The results come up empty, meaning that the process was shut down successfully.
